An incomplete late Iron Age or early Roman copper alloy Colchester brooch dating to cAD 25 - 60. The spring, pin and majority of the catchplate have been lost. At the head of the bow two short wings survive largely complete, although both appeatr to have been bent backwards, a central upwards curving hook projects from the centre of the reverse of the head. A second hook, curving forwards, projects from the head of the brooch, and would have originally held an external chord. The bow itself is undecorated, sub-rectangular in cross section and tapering into an unelaborated poit at the …

A base silver stater of the British Iron Age dating to c.50 BC to AD 10. South Western uninscribed (Durotrigian ) type. A stylised wreath on the obverse and a stylised horse and pellets on the reverse. Reference: as ABC 2169, BMC 2555-2646. Diameter: 19.07mm. Thickness: 2.73mm Weight: 3.33g.
